Output 11ec21130662d7a28184bfa470c1dc5d627a71b27a1c55a47f655d3b9b2b401e:4

value
650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1446ab0b3becc41458083987d6ba176fa13a5872 OP_EQUALVERIFY OP_CHECKSIG
address
12rDAwpCy7y1FRuMaqSfNh3QHtveGtj7Ww
transaction
11ec21130662d7a28184bfa470c1dc5d627a71b27a1c55a47f655d3b9b2b401e
spent
true